IND Vs ENG: Team India is in trouble due to Virat Kohli being out of the first two matches of the 5-Test series against England starting from January 25. Virat Kohli will not be a part of the team in the first two tests due to personal reasons. Due to Virat Kohli not playing, Team India will have to make a new strategy for the first two tests. Mohammed Shami is also not available for the first two tests.

On Monday, the Board of Control for Cricket in India informed that Virat Kohli will not be a part of the team in the first two Tests. BCCI has not yet announced the replacement of Virat Kohli. However, it has been said by BCCI that Virat Kohli's replacement will be announced for the first two tests.

Lack of experience in the middle order

Due to Virat Kohli not playing, the middle order of Team India has become weak. Virat Kohli has recently achieved his best form. In the World Cup played in India last year, Virat Kohli scored the highest score of 765 runs in 11 matches. Virat Kohli's bat shows a lot of colors in Test cricket. Virat Kohli has scored 8,848 runs at an excellent average of 49 while playing 113 Tests. Virat Kohli has also scored 29 centuries in Test cricket. Not only this, in two out of the last four series against England, Virat Kohli has scored the most runs for India.

In case of Virat Kohli not playing, the lack of experience in India's middle order will be clearly visible. Apart from Rohit Sharma, no other batsman in the top 5 has the experience of playing 50 Tests. Not only this, Shreyas Iyer's form is under question. Apart from this, KL Rahul has recently started playing in the middle order, so it is not necessary to expect much from him.
